Condition imbriquées avec 2 requêtes

Fermé
barale61 Messages postés 1192 Date d'inscription jeudi 13 septembre 2012 Statut Membre Dernière intervention 17 avril 2024 - Modifié par barale61 le 29/06/2013 à 17:03
barale61 Messages postés 1192 Date d'inscription jeudi 13 septembre 2012 Statut Membre Dernière intervention 17 avril 2024 - 30 juin 2013 à 20:10
Bonjour,

J'ai 2 requêtes dont 1 avec insertion de photo et l'autre sans et je ne trouve pas comment imbriquer cette condition supplémentaire pour les 2 requêtes:

if condition 1
{
if condition 2
{
requête 1 (sans photo)
}
else 
{
requête 2 (avec photo)
}}


Je souhaite donc ajouter à mes conditions 1 et 2 condition 3 avec notamment && J'ai tout essayé mais en vain. Si vous pouviez me mettre sur la voie.
Merci.

J'ai réessayé de cette façon:

if condition 1 && condition 3
{
if condition 2
{
requête 1 (sans photo)
}
else 
{
requête 2 (avec photo)
}}


avec l'erreur query was empty
A voir également:

3 réponses

Exileur Messages postés 1475 Date d'inscription mercredi 31 août 2011 Statut Membre Dernière intervention 16 décembre 2022 150
30 juin 2013 à 13:00
Avez vous vérifié que la condition 1&&3 est bien vérifié ?
0
barale61 Messages postés 1192 Date d'inscription jeudi 13 septembre 2012 Statut Membre Dernière intervention 17 avril 2024 110
30 juin 2013 à 17:13
En fait, j'ai essayé de cette façon :

if ((isset($_POST["MM_insert"])) && ($_POST["MM_insert"] == "form1"))
	{
if(($totalRows_rsArticles)>=1)
	{
	goto erreur;
	}
else
{
suite...
}
erreur:
	echo "La référence existe déjà !";


Cela fonctionne mais, cela affiche l'erreur avant de poster le formulaire !
0
Exileur Messages postés 1475 Date d'inscription mercredi 31 août 2011 Statut Membre Dernière intervention 16 décembre 2022 150
30 juin 2013 à 18:37
Affiche l'erreur avant d'afficher le formulaire ?
0
barale61 Messages postés 1192 Date d'inscription jeudi 13 septembre 2012 Statut Membre Dernière intervention 17 avril 2024 110
Modifié par barale61 le 30/06/2013 à 20:10
Oui la valeur de l'echo s'affiche avant même de poster le formulaire que la référence existe ou non. Par contre si elle existe, le message d'erreur mysql ne s'affiche pas comme prévu.
0